Stocks closed mixed on Friday, with disappointing earnings from Microsoft hurting the tech sector, offset by forecast beating numbers from American Express.
The Dow gained +42.91, the Nasdaq Composite fell -5.99 , and the S&P 500 rose +9.02.
American Express (AXP |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) reported earnings that beat expectations by $0.03 and reaffirmed guidance. Shares of AXP rose nearly 6%.
Microsoft (MSFT |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) beat estimates by $0.03 and issued guidance above consensus. However, the numbers were still perceived as a disappointment and MSFT fell more than 6%.
Shares of Baidu.com (BIDU |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) jumped more than 6% after the company reported earnings that were in-line with estimates.
Goodyear Tire (GT |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) also rose more than 6% after beating the consensus forecast by $0.13.
LM Ericsson (ERIC | Quote | Chart | News | PowerRating) surged 13.5% after reporting first quarter revenues rose, and income fell less-than-expected.
